Hi Dragon,

 

I wouldn't be too alarmed` if I were you.  That's a huge change for such a short

time and it must be something other than food which caused that big weight

difference. Were you weighed on the same scales, at the same time of day and

wearing the same clothes both times?  All these things can have a big influence

on the numbers you see.
